Transaction 10500f71f59b2c91cb4130b07c8c21db07f398a5116944d0e5e8730e8363b2c6

2 Input
2 Outputs
  • 10500f71f59b2c91cb4130b07c8c21db07f398a5116944d0e5e8730e8363b2c6:0
  • value  28038
    address  18pBPt4pUa7T9FbfCgNaeyXuQi8LnmtVhD
  • 10500f71f59b2c91cb4130b07c8c21db07f398a5116944d0e5e8730e8363b2c6:1
  • value  314404
    address  3L8iF9MxqrRLuJvByBuKCdWqKrjY3hb6Ln